How to Make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ich

Ingredients:

  • 2 slices of bread
  • 1 cup cooked chicken, shredded
  • 1 ripe avocado, mashed
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heese (e.g., cheddar or mozzarella)
  • 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Butter (for grilling)

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ich

Directions:

  1. Mix the Ingredients: Start by placing the shredded chicken in a bowl. Add the mashed avocado and mayonnaise to the bowl. Mix everything together until well combined. Don’t forget to season the mixture with salt and pepper according to your taste. This step is essential as it enhances the overall flavor of the sandwich.

  2. Prepare the Bread: Take one slice of bread and spread a generous amount of the chicken and avocado mixture on top. Make sure to cover the bread evenly to get a good balance of flavors in each bite.

  3. Add Cheese: Next, sprinkle the shredded cheese over the chicken and avocado mix. Cheese is the glue that holds this sandwich together, so don’t be shy! Depending on your preference, you can combine different types of cheese to create a more complex flavor.

  4. Top with Bread: Place the second slice of bread on top of the cheese, making a sandwich. If you like, you can also spread a little mayonnaise on the outer sides of the bread for an extra layer of flavor.

  5. Heat the Skillet: Heat a skillet over medium heat and add a small amount of butter. Let the butter melt and coat the skillet evenly. This step is important as it will help give your sandwich a golden-brown crust.

  6. Grill the Sandwich: Once the skillet is hot, carefully place your sandwich in it. Grill the sandwich for about 2-3 minutes on one side until it forms a nice, golden-brown crust and the cheese starts to melt. Use a spatula to gently press down on the sandwich, helping it grill evenly.

  7. Flip and Cook: After 2-3 minutes, it’s time to flip the sandwich. Carefully turn it over and let it grill on the other side for another 2-3 minutes. Once both sides are golden brown and the cheese is fully melted, remove the sandwich from the skillet.

  8. Serve Warm: Let the sandwich sit for a minute before slicing it in half. This will allow the fillings to settle and make it easier to eat. Serve the sandwich warm for the best experience.

How to Store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ich

If you have leftovers, it’s best to store the sandwich in an airtight container in the refrigerator. However, it’s important to note that the quality may decrease after a day or two, mainly due to the avocado browning. To keep it fresh longer, you can store the chicken and avocado mixture separately from the bread. Assemble your sandwich fresh when you’re ready to eat it.

To reheat, you can use a skillet over low heat to warm it up gently. Avoid using a microwave, as it may make the sandwich soggy. Just a few minutes on the skillet will revive the crispy texture of the bread.

Tips to Make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ich

  • Use Fresh Ingredients: For the best flavor, use fresh chicken and ripe avocados. Fresh ingredients make a noticeable difference in taste.

  • Experiment with Bread: While white or whole wheat bread works well, feel free to try other types like sourdough or multigrain for added flavor and texture.

  • Add Some Heat: If you enjoy a little spice, consider adding sliced jalapeños or a sprinkle of red pepper flakes to your chicken and avocado mixture.

  • Mix Up the Cheese: Different cheeses will give different flavors. Try using pepper jack for a bit of a kick or gouda for a smokier taste.

Variation

One popular variation of the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ich is the addition of veggies. You can add sliced tomatoes, fresh spinach, or even grilled bell peppers to enhance the flavor profile and add nutrition. Another variation is to turn it into a wrap: just replace the bread with a large tortilla and proceed with the same steps.

If you prefer a different protein, you could substitute the chicken with turkey or even tuna for a completely different take on this sandwich.

FAQs

Can I use canned chicken for this recipe instead of cooked chicken?

Yes, you can absolutely use canned chicken if it’s more convenient. Just drain it well and shred it before mixing it with the other ingredients.

How can I make this sandwich vegetarian?

To make the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ich vegetarian, simply replace the chicken with cooked chickpeas or a plant-based protein. You can also increase the amount of avocado for a creamier texture.

Can I make this sandwich ahead of time?

While it’s best enjoyed fresh, you can make the chicken and avocado mixture ahead of time and store it in the fridge. Just assemble the sandwich when you’re ready to eat.

What are some good sides to pair with this sandwich?

Some great sides include a simple green salad, potato chips, sweet potato fries, or a warm bowl of soup. These pair perfectly with the flavors of the sandwich.

How can I make the avocado last longer?

To keep your avocado from browning, store it with a squeeze of lemon juice, which helps prevent oxidation. If you have leftover avocado spread, covering it tightly with plastic wrap can also help retain its color and taste.
